Walkthrough

The changes introduce a new PresetLayerStyle component to manage predefined layer styles in a map editor, along with a collection of style configurations. The PresetLayerStyle component allows users to add styles interactively, utilizing a menu of predefined options. Additionally, new translation entries for these styles have been added to both English and Japanese localization files, enhancing internationalization support.

Changes

Files Change Summary
web/src/beta/features/Editor/Map/LayerStylePanel/PresetLayerStyle/index.tsx Introduced PresetLayerStyle component for adding predefined layer styles, accepting layerStyles and onLayerStyleAdd props. Added menu items for various styles and implemented internationalization using the useT hook.
web/src/beta/features/Editor/Map/LayerStylePanel/PresetLayerStyle/presetLayerStyles.ts Added predefined style configurations for map layers, including various styles such as defaultStyle, professionalStyle, and others, enhancing visual representation options for map features.
web/src/beta/features/Editor/Map/LayerStylePanel/index.tsx Integrated PresetLayerStyle into StylesPanel, removing the previous handleLayerStyleAddition function and the IconButton for adding styles, shifting style management responsibility to the new component.
web/src/services/i18n/translations/en.yml Added new translation entries for styles and geometrical shapes, enhancing localization; removed the existing Default entry from project creation error handling.
web/src/services/i18n/translations/ja.yml Similar to the English file, new translation keys were added for various styles, with some entries left empty; removed the Default entry from one section.
